Abstract
An apparatus is provided for guiding a vehicle onto a service lift having a pair of runways for receiving the wheels of the vehicle. In one embodiment, a light beam is directed toward the vehicle along the lift center line between the runways, to provide a visual reference to guide an operator of the vehicle to drive the vehicle wheels onto the runways. In another embodiment, cameras of a machine vision wheel alignment system provide a visual display of the vehicle and the runways. In other embodiments, runway and vehicle targets are viewed by image sensors of a machine vision wheel alignment system. Image signals from the image sensors are processed to determine respective positions of the runways and to monitor a position of the vehicle relative to the runways, and a visual reference is displayed to guide an operator of the vehicle.
